One Pan Honey Bbq Chicken

Ingredients

  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 3/4 cup BBQ sauce
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• 2 green onions, sliced

 

  • 1 tablespoon sesame seeds (optional)

Instructions

  • Preheat Oven: Set your oven to 375°F.
  • Season Chicken: Pat chicken breasts dry and season both sides with salt and black pepper.
  • Mix Sauce: In a small bowl, combine BBQ sauce, honey, garlic powder, and paprika. Stir until well mixed.
  • Sear Chicken: Heat olive oil in a large oven-safe sk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ook for 5 minutes on each side until golden brown.
  • Add Sauce: Pour the honey BBQ sauce over the chicken. Use a spoon to coat each piece completely.
  • Bake: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ven. Bake for 12-15 minutes until chicken reaches 165°F internal temperature.

 

  • Rest and Garnish: Remove from oven and let rest for 5 minutes. Top with sliced green onions and sesame seeds before serving.
